117.info
人生若只如初见

nginx怎么配置访问静态文件

要配置 NGINX 以访问静态文件,您需要编辑 NGINX 的配置文件,并将以下配置添加到其中:

server {
    listen 80; # 监听端口

    server_name example.com; # 您的域名

    location /static {
        alias /path/to/static/files; # 静态文件的路径
    }

    location / {
        proxy_pass http://localhost:8000; # 反向代理到您的应用程序
        proxy_set_header Host $host;
        proxy_set_header X-Real-IP $remote_addr;
        pro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
        proxy_set_header X-Forwarded-Proto $scheme;
    }
}

在上面的配置中,您需要将 example.com 替换为您的域名,将 /path/to/static/files 替换为存储静态文件的路径。您还可以根据需求更改端口号和其他配置选项。

保存并重新加载 NGINX 配置文件后,您的 NGINX 服务器就会配置为访问静态文件了。您可以直接通过 http://example.com/static 访问静态文件。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e533AzsIBAJWBVU.html

推荐文章

  • nginx测试配置文件的方法是什么

    要测试nginx配置文件,可以使用nginx提供的命令行工具nginx -t来检查配置文件的语法是否正确。具体步骤如下: 打开终端或命令行窗口
    输入命令nginx -t -c /...

  • 怎么找到nginx安装目录

    要找到nginx安装目录,可以通过以下方法: 首先,登录到安装了nginx的服务器上。 运行以下命令查找nginx可执行文件的路径: whereis nginx 如果在上述步骤中找到...

  • 查看nginx版本号的命令是什么

    要查看 Nginx 的版本号,可以在命令行中使用以下命令:```bashnginx -v```这将输出 Nginx 的版本号,例如:```nginx version: nginx/1.18.0```请注意,这个命令需...

  • nginx报403错误的原因有哪些

    文件或目录权限不正确:如果文件或目录的权限设置不正确,nginx可能会拒绝访问并返回403错误。 访问限制或防火墙设置:有时候nginx的配置文件中可能设置了访问限...

  • nginx怎么配置静态DNS解析

    在nginx配置文件中,可以使用以下语法来配置静态DNS解析:
    resolver [valid=]; 其中,是你要指定的静态DNS服务器的IP地址,是DNS记录的有效时间(可选参数,...

  • linux系统时区设置的方法是什么

    在Linux系统中,时区设置的方法如下: 使用命令timedatectl list-timezones列出可用的时区列表,选择适合的时区。
    使用命令timedatectl set-timezone 来设置...

  • linux怎么查看系统时区

    在Linux系统中,可以使用以下命令来查看系统时区: 使用命令 date 查看当前系统时间和时区: date 使用命令 timedatectl 查看系统时区信息: timedatectl 使用命...

  • Linux kernel的命名规则是什么

    Linux kernel的命名规则遵循以下格式:主版本号.次版本号.修订号。例如,Linux kernel的版本号可能是4.18.15,其中4为主版本号,18为次版本号,15为修订号。通常...